logo

Output 44d59f74afafc23652b80fa674ecdb2ec10f8d4fa935479d18af20229cd8294f:4

value
25698633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ab7f283cd3171605fa05caad116a47f3642a95 OP_EQUAL
address
32UrmsugvYwzk1XjUgZYAxsCm8k6aQxxP1
transaction
44d59f74afafc23652b80fa674ecdb2ec10f8d4fa935479d18af20229cd8294f